Practical Brand Designer Notes You’ll Actually Use
- Test it with your brand color palette: Swap the default black/white fill for your primary or secondary brand color — does it retain legibility and tone?
- Check black-and-white usage: Print a sample — does it hold contrast on kraft paper or recycled cardstock?
- Place it inside real campaign mockups: Drop it into a Shopify product page template or Mailchimp email builder — does it enhance or distract?
- Preview on mobile screens: Zoom out to 50% — is the quote still scannable? Does spacing feel balanced?
- Compare against competitor visuals: Does it stand out authentically — or blend into generic Halloween noise?
- Review font pairings: Try it with display fonts for headers, sans serifs for body, and handwritten styles for captions — note where balance shifts.
- Confirm commercial licensing: Verify usage rights before deploying in paid ads, client deliverables, or digital product visuals — this is non-negotiable for professional branding.
